Alright, I've got mine in the shop right now:

Front bumper w/ clearcoat: $156
Front Fender (should be about same as hood) w/ clearcoat: $218

I also have everything primed already, so if your replacement panels aren't primed, expect to pay a bit more. I'm also giving them about $3000 in work total, so I might be getting some kind of discount, but looks like $500 would be a reasonable guess. This is at what everyone I talked to said is the best paint shop in the area.
